This book explores the experiences of older people who provide care within marriage, highlighting the neglected role of older spouse carers and the positive social contributions they make. Elaine Argyle has worked as a post-doctoral researcher at several UK universities, most recently as a Senior Research Fellow at the University of Nottingham. Her research experience includes two competitively-obtained, ESRC-funded solo projects on resources and caring in older age, as well as team-based projects on care transitions, person-centred care and support strategies utilised within spousal caring relationships. Currently, she works as a mental health professional in the social care sector.
